..... It's true that writing simulations is the best way to profit from
their use, but I worry that we then leave out the vast majority of physics
students. Most students take only two semesters of physics, and have little
programming skill. Bringing them up to the skill level needed to program a
simulation would take away from time for other, possibly more important
work. There is much to be gained from interacting with simulations without
programming. .....
